Clashing together outrageous musical influences and extravagantly visual imagery, Queen’s place in history as the greatest glam band of them all is rock solid. Their fan base continues to grow, a decade and a half on from the death of Freddie Mercury, Queen’s super-charismatic front man.Georg Purvis’s meticulous, session-by-session, song-by-song, album-by-album, tour-by-tour record of the band’s progress is the complete reference source that Queen fans have been waiting for. If you love the Champions of Rock, it’s all here: The Band – detailed insights into Freddie Mercury, Brian May, Roger Taylor and John Deacon The Albums – detailed production history and analysis of every album, including solo releases The Sessions – in depth coverage from the early days via A Night at The Opera all the way to Made in Heaven The Songs – hundreds of individual entries on all the famous recordings, as well as obscure, unreleased rarities The Tours – set-lists and histories of every live show The Videos – a complete guide to Queen’s groundbreaking video work The Movies – Flash Gordon, and other projects Plus – the reunion shows with Paul Rodgers, the radio sessions, the costumes, the parties and much, much more…
